Multilevel marketing (MLM) is (by design) difficult for most people to understand. These programs offer a world of pink Cadillacs, white-columned mansions, tropical vacations, and—most precious of all—financial freedom. But overwhelming evidence suggests that most people lose money in multilevel marketing and that many MLM companies are pyramid schemes. So how is this legal? And what are the people at the top doing with all that money?
Join us on Thursday, July 10, at 7:00 p.m. ET for a Skeptical Inquirer Presents livestream with Bridget Read. Her new book, Little Bosses Everywhere: How the Pyramid Scheme Shaped America, examines the stranger-than-fiction world of multilevel marketing: a massive money-making scam and radical political conspiracy that has remade American society. Read will explain exactly what MLM is, the history of the industry, and the incredible damage that can result for participants—and society at large.

Bridget Read is a features writer at New York magazine, reporting on housing inequality and the real estate industry for its Curbed website. Previously, she wrote for The Cut and was a culture writer at Vogue. She lives in Brooklyn, New York.
